I have just completed a QDEC (v5.1.0) analysis of the following design:
Measure:    thickness
Smoothing (FWHM):    10
Hemisphere:    lh
2 Discrete (Fixed Factors): group (2 levels, AtRisk & Control) and gene (2 levels, CC & TTorTC)
1 Nuisance Factos:                age

On completion of the analysis, I have selected the following results in the display tab: "Does the average thickness, acounting for group, differ between CC and TTorTC?". I have then completed an FDR correction by clicking the "Set Using FDR" (Rate 0.05) button. The following info is then printed to the terminal window:
        MRISfdr2vwth(): np = 163842, nv = 163842, fdr = 0.05, vwth=4.74798
        Found 59 of 163842 vertices above FDR threshold (of 4.74798)
I have then hit "Find Clusters and Goto Max" and found there to be a single cluster in the medialorbitofrontal, with a size of 26.09 mm2.

I would now like to know what the mean thickness is for that cluster at each level of my gene variable. How can this information be obtained?
